Lifeguard And Surf Instructor Dies In Tragic Shark Attack

Tamayo Perry

A tragic incident occurred on the North Shore of Oahu, Hawaii, as a well-known lifeguard and surf instructor lost his life in an apparent shark attack. Tamayo Perry, 49, an eight-year veteran of Honolulu Ocean Safety and a familiar face in movies such as “Pirates of the Caribbean: On Stranger Tides” and “Blue Crush,” was the victim of this unfortunate event.

Honolulu Mayor Rick Blangiardi expressed deep sorrow over Perry's passing, highlighting his bravery, commitment, and dedication to serving the community. Perry was described as a heroic figure who tirelessly worked to ensure the safety of residents and visitors.

The incident took place on a beach on Sunday afternoon, where emergency responders rushed to the scene following reports of a surfer fatally injured in a shark attack. Despite efforts by Honolulu Ocean Safety and other responders, Perry could not be saved.

Perry was not only a beloved lifeguard but also a professional surfer with a global reputation. His infectious personality and love for others were well-known among his peers. In addition to his water-related roles, Perry had made appearances in various TV shows and movies, showcasing his diverse talents.

The tragic event serves as a reminder of the risks faced by lifeguards daily, with the mayor emphasizing the community's support for those who dedicate their lives to ensuring public safety. The University of Florida’s International Shark Attack File reported an increase in shark bite incidents in 2023, with surfers being the most affected group.

As the Honolulu community mourns the loss of Tamayo Perry, his legacy as a dedicated waterman and entertainer will be remembered by many. The impact of his passing will be felt deeply, but his contributions to the ocean safety and entertainment industries will endure.
